> Over time your head-light lenses will develop a hazy film which will
> reduce
> your light output. I suggest pouring pure alcohol into your lenses,
> cover
> the hole and shake. If you can get a large cotton swap or rag on a
> stick in
> there to agitate the dirt free, would help too. Be careful not to
> scratch
> the mirror. The ultimate fix would be to make up a wiring harness
> with
> relays to bypass the wimpy light switch on your dash. I burnt out 2
> of these
> already.
> This makes a huge difference.
